Purpose of the role

As Quality Manager, you are responsible for ensuring that all products delivered to customers consistently meet agreed quality standards. You play a key role in safeguarding product integrity by leading quality processes, overseeing audits and maintaining certifications. You embed a strong quality culture across the site and drive continuous improvement through the deployment of structured quality management practices.


Key responsibilities

Quality management and compliance

  • Lead and continuously improve the Site Quality Management System, ensuring compliance with ISO9001 and other applicable standards
  • Maintain all required quality certifications and ensure readiness for internal and external audits
  • Prepare, guide and follow up on customer and internal audits

Operational quality control

  • Plan and manage Quality Control resources to meet both internal and external customer expectations
  • Oversee batch testing, product release and periodic product reviews
  • Ensure effective quality control at tolling sites in line with defined inspection plans
  • Monitor batch performance and ensure structured escalation when deviations occur

Continuous improvement and innovation

  • Drive the deployment of ALPS Quality Management processes and principles
  • Work closely with RD&I and Production to integrate quality into the full manufacturing process
  • Support implementation of new technologies such as in line testing to enhance product quality
  • Ensure robust processes are in place for new product introductions and product transfers

Customer focus

  • Collaborate with Sales, Technical teams and Quality Control to monitor customer satisfaction
  • Lead investigations into customer complaints and ensure effective corrective actions and improvement plans

Collaboration and knowledge sharing

  • Actively contribute to the global quality community and share best practices
  • Build strong cross-functional relationships to strengthen end to end quality performance

People leadership and management

  • Inspire and engage the team in line with company purpose, values and leadership behaviours
  • Create a safe and open environment where individuals and teams can perform at their best
  • Set clear objectives, provide constructive feedback and support professional development
  • Build a strong talent pipeline and proactively manage retention and succession
  • Ensure full compliance with HSE, regulatory and company policies
  • Manage budgets responsibly and report progress in a structured and transparent way
